## Who owns soft deletes?

Heads up: rows in `orders` are never actually deleted. We flip `deleted_at` and move on — the Ledgerbird reconciliation job depends on those ghosts sticking around, so please don't "clean up" anything. If you think a hard delete is genuinely needed, don't wing it. The whole soft-delete scheme has a single owner, and any change goes through them first.

signatory, yahog-badug: Quenix Ulaael

Handover — Breakerline service, shift change Okafor → Lindqvist.

Circuit breaker for the upstream Fennwick API is in half-open state after last night's timeout storm. Thresholds: 5 failures / 30s window, cooldown 120s. Do not lower the cooldown; Fennwick rate-limits aggressively. Metrics dashboard renamed to "breakerline-prod-v2". Config changes require the sealed override key from the ops vault. For the security reviewer: vault access was rotated this morning, and the recovery passphrase you need is below.

vault phrase of fafop-hahop = ralys-kasion-normir-belix-silys-fendor

## Step 4: Mitigating cold starts — Glasswick handlers

For the security review: the migrated handlers now open their database pool lazily, on first invocation, rather than at deploy time. This adds roughly 400ms to a cold start but ensures credentials are fetched from the secrets layer at runtime instead of being baked into the artifact. Pool size is capped at two connections per instance to limit blast radius.

For staging validation only, the handler should be configured with the connection string provided below.

warehouse DSN: mssql://gorael_svc:CSAOPkf@db-5d7b.qorveldata.example:5432/novix

MEMO — Prototype shipment to Brindle Labs

Heads up: the two Kestrel-4 prototype boards go out to Brindle Labs on Wednesday. Anti-static bags, double-boxed, no product markings on the outer carton please. These haven't been announced, so keep chatter to a minimum on the floor. Book the dedicated courier, not the pooled run. The hand-over instruction for the courier is below.

courier memo of yajof-yawep: the ulaix silath courier leaves the casax ledger at gate 3093 under passcode 598820